Re: 1980 Dow (magnum)

Post by jdaw1 »

D80, decanted 17:30. Lovely red to pink at edge. Nose had dark plum fruits, and was very sweet and full. Taste somewhat closed. Sweetness, ‟hidden”. Strongly dry mid-palate. Big, but needs more time in the cellar. Perhaps another five years.

Re: 1980 Dow (magnum)

Post by Alex Bridgeman »

From magnum. Deep red with a hint of mahogany in the centre and a pale rim; 60% opaque. Fantastic nose, rich and mature, full of attractive fruit. Smooth and carressing on the palate. Dry, slight tinge of birch sap and rhubarb fruit. Mid weight. Big pine-sawdust aftertaste and a very long, dry finish. Great port. 93/100.
